In the Leadership Lab, Libby is joined by Jason Cutter. Jason is the founder and CEO of Cutter Consulting Group which brings a refined consultative sales formula that leads to a high conversion percentage, raving fan clients, and a steady stream of referrals to B2C clients. Cutter Consulting Group works as a resource to help companies optimize where available, develop what’s needed, and build a playbook that can be used in a single office or multiple locations.

Jason shares all about: 

  • His career history: from a degree in Marine Biology to working in Tech before starting his own company
  • How he figured out what he DIDN’T want to do in life
  • The best leadership and career advice he’s ever received (hint: The 5 Year Rule)
  • What authentic persuasion is and his new book, Selling with Authentic Persuasion
  • How the Five Love Languages can help us in making sales
  • Why women can actually have a little bit of a leg up on men when it comes to selling
  • And some other great nuggets of wisdom!

Jason’s analytical mind is always looking for ways to solve problems or make situations better. He is all about taking action, not just talking about theoretical plans. Those who have worked with him describe him as passionate, intense, and driven and his philosophy can best be summed up in this quote from Zig Ziglar, “You can get everything in life you want if you will just help enough other people get what they want.”

Action Step from Jason: Don’t treat everyone like you want to be treated but like THEY want to be treated and they will follow you wherever you go. In other words, don’t speak to everyone the same way but try to understand them and serve them in the way they prefer to be served. And read The Five Love Languages.
